136,044 (one hundred thirty-six thousand forty-four) is an even 6-digit number. It is a composite number with 18 divisors, and factors as 2² × 3² × 3,779. Its proper divisors sum to 207,936, more than the number itself, making it an abundant number. Written other ways, in hexadecimal, 0x2136C.
